RC71 concludes in Doha
17 October 2024, Doha, Qatar – The Seventy-first session of the Regional Committee for the Eastern Mediterranean (RC71), held under the theme Health Beyond Borders, concluded today in Qatar. Following 4 days of intense discussions and the exchange of views and experiences between ministers of health and representatives of Member States, partner...

Mental health and psychosocial support in emergencies
16 October 2024, Doha, Qatar – Mental health is crucial for individuals, communities and nations to achieve their full potential. The Eastern Mediterranean Region is home to 40% of the world’s population in need of humanitarian assistance and hosts 55% of the world’s refugees. Over the past 7 decades, many of the Region’s countries and...
Addressing the increasing burden of trauma in humanitarian settings
16 October 2024, Cairo, Egypt – Each year nearly 5 million deaths occur because of trauma and a further 45 million sustain life changing injuries. This exceeds deaths caused by the combined effects of malaria, tuberculosis and HIV. In 2023, in the Eastern Mediterranean Region, 8 Member States each recorded over 1000 conflict-related deaths (range...
Launch of the Eastern Mediterranean regional framework to strengthen immunization
15 October 2024, Doha, Qatar – Vaccines save over 4 million lives each year. Recognizing their critical role, in August 2020 the 73rd World Health Assembly adopted the Immunization Agenda 2030 (IA2030). This global initiative aims to enhance immunization efforts within primary health care systems. Access to essential vaccines remains a pressing...

Accelerating the response to antimicrobial resistance across the Region
16 October 2024, Doha, Qatar – Antimicrobial resistance (AMR) poses a major threat to health and health systems. The Global Burden of Disease study recently revealed that 1.14 million deaths were linked to bacterial AMR worldwide in 2021 and the World Bank estimated that after 2023 the global GDP shortfall due to AMR would exceed US$ 1 trillion...
